﻿.faq-panel #expand-toggle {
  display: block;
  margin-bottom: 15px;
  color: #00543D !important;
  clear: left;
  margin-top: 15px;
}
.faq-panel .panel-heading {
  background: none;
  background-color: transparent !important;
}
.faq-panel h4.panel-title a {
  display: block;
  text-decoration: none !important;
  color: #545454;
  font-family: Roboto, Arial, Helvetica, sans-serif;
  font-weight:700;
  font-size: 21px;
  line-height: 25px;
}

  .faq-panel h4.panel-title a:hover,
  .faq-panel h4.panel-title a:active,
  .faq-panel h4.panel-title a:focus {
    text-decoration: none !important;
    color: #00543d;
    outline: none !important;
  }

.faq-panel .panel-body {
  padding-top: 0;
  border-top: none !important;
  border-bottom: none !important;
}

.faq-panel .panel.panel-default {
  border-left: none !important;
  border-right: none !important;
  border-top: none !important;
  border-bottom: 1px solid #dddddd !important;
  border-radius: 0 !important;
  background: none;
  background-color: transparent;
    clear: left;
}

.faq-panel .panel-heading,
.faq-panel .panel-body {
  padding: 10px 0;
}

.faq-dropdown-container {
    display: inline-flex;
    width: 100%;
    font-family: Roboto, Arial, Helvetica, sans-serif;
    font-weight:300;
}

.DropDownArea {
    margin-top: 20px;
    overflow: hidden;
    width: auto;
    font-size: 16px;
}

.faq-dropdown-container .drop-down-options {
    margin-top: 15px;
    width: 50%
}
/* Mobile*/
@media screen and (max-width: 767px) {
    .drop-down-options {
        width: 100% !important;
    }

    .DropDownArea {
        display: block;
        color: #5d5d5d !important;
        margin-left: -15px;
    }
    a.btn-green,
    a.btn-green:visited {
        margin-bottom: 10px !important;
    }
    
.PageTitleName {
    display: none;
}
 .expandAll {
    margin-top: 10px;
    }
}
/*Tablet*/
@media screen and (min-width:768px) {
    .highlights {
      color: #a4a4a4 !important;
      cursor: default !important;
      pointer-events: none;
    }

    .expandAll {
    margin-top: 5px;
    float: left;
    }
     .PageTitleName {
    /*background-color: pink !important;*/
    width: auto;
    clear: left;
    float: left;
    font-family: Roboto, Arial, Helvetica, sans-serif;
    font-weight:700; 
    font-size: 24px;
    margin-top:15px;
    color: #028940;
    margin-right: 20px;
    display: inline-block;
}
}

/*Desktop*/
@media screen and (min-width:992px) {
    .expandAll {
        display: inline-block;
        margin-top: 5px;
        /*margin-left: -15px;*/
    }
    .PageTitleName {
        /*background-color: pink !important;*/
        width: auto;
        float: left;
        font-family: Roboto, Arial, Helvetica, sans-serif;
        font-weight:700;
        font-size: 24px;
        margin-top: 15px;
        margin-bottom: 15px;
        color: #028940;
        margin-right: 20px;
        display: inline-block;
    }
}